K-Book in Berlin
K-Book in Berlin M&K's Monica Gu talks South Korean books 2019.09.09 It is rare for German publishers to release South Korean books.Considering this, the first exhibition for South Korean books in Germany, K-Book in Berlin embarked on a mission to spread the word about great South Korean books. It's been three years since I came to Germany for personal reasons. As I run a publishing company in South Korea, I visit bookstores and libraries in Germany often in search of good ideas for publications. Naturally, I found myself seeking out South Korean books translated into German, and I found Han Kang's The Vegetarian (Changbi) and Jeong You-jeong's Seven Years of Darkness (Eunhaengnamu). The Literature Translation Institute of Korea played a huge role in getting these books to German readers, but usually it is rare for German publishers to publish South Korean books all on their own.
